How Much Iron Does Macaroni Have? A Nutritional Comparison

5 min read

According to USDA data, one cup of cooked, enriched macaroni contains approximately 1.53 milligrams of iron. This amount, however, can vary significantly depending on whether the macaroni is enriched, whole wheat, or part of a prepared meal like macaroni and cheese. Understanding these differences is key to managing your dietary iron intake.

Enriched vs. Whole Wheat Macaroni: The Iron Breakdown

The iron content in macaroni is primarily influenced by the type of flour used and whether it has been fortified. The refining process to produce white flour, used in traditional macaroni, strips away many natural vitamins and minerals, including iron. Enriched pastas have these nutrients added back in during processing. Whole wheat macaroni, conversely, uses the entire grain, retaining a higher natural mineral content.

Enriched Macaroni

For many years, enriching pasta and other grain products with iron and B vitamins has been a public health initiative to combat nutritional deficiencies. This process explains why a cup of cooked, enriched macaroni provides a notable amount of iron, around 1.5 mg, which is about 8% of the daily value for adults. For individuals seeking to boost their iron intake through staple foods, enriched macaroni is a reliable and accessible option. The mineral content in fortified items is also known to be highly stable during cooking and storage, minimizing nutrient loss.

Whole Wheat Macaroni

Whole wheat pasta is often touted as a healthier alternative, and for good reason. It retains more of its natural nutrients, including fiber, protein, and minerals like magnesium and zinc, in addition to iron. A cooked cup of whole wheat macaroni contains a comparable amount of iron to its enriched counterpart, with some sources listing around 1.48 mg. While the iron is naturally occurring, absorption can be affected by compounds called phytates found in whole grains, which can bind to minerals and hinder their uptake.

The Impact of Fortification and Preparation

The iron content can also be heavily influenced by what is added to the pasta. Beyond standard enrichment, some manufacturers further fortify their products. For example, some brands of legume-based pasta, made from ingredients like lentils or beans, are naturally higher in iron and can contain significant percentages of the daily recommended intake per serving. A dish like macaroni and cheese will have a different nutritional profile altogether, with the addition of dairy impacting mineral content and potentially affecting absorption.

Maximizing Iron Absorption from Macaroni

Since the iron in plant-based foods (non-heme iron) is not as readily absorbed as the iron from meat (heme iron), certain dietary practices can help maximize your intake from a macaroni-based meal. Pairing macaroni with a source of vitamin C, such as a tomato-based sauce or a side of bell peppers, can significantly enhance non-heme iron absorption. Conversely, consuming calcium-rich dairy products, tea, or coffee with your meal can inhibit absorption. Sprouting grains can also help break down phytates and improve mineral bioavailability.

A Comparison of Macaroni Types

Macaroni Type Iron Content (per cup, cooked) Enrichment/Fortification Additional Nutrients
Enriched Macaroni ~1.53 mg Added iron and B vitamins Moderate protein, some fiber
Whole Wheat Macaroni ~1.48 mg None (naturally occurring) Higher fiber, magnesium, zinc
Legume-Based Pasta Varies (often higher) Naturally high Higher protein, higher fiber
Macaroni and Cheese ~2 mg Enriched pasta + cheese Higher calories, fat, and sodium

FAQs

How much iron is in a typical serving of enriched macaroni?

A standard serving of cooked, enriched macaroni (about one cup) provides around 1.5 milligrams of iron, which accounts for approximately 8% of the daily value.

Is the iron in whole wheat macaroni better than enriched?

The iron in both enriched and whole wheat macaroni is non-heme. However, whole wheat has the added benefit of providing more fiber and other natural minerals retained from the whole grain.

Does making macaroni and cheese affect the iron content?

Yes, while the enriched pasta contributes iron, the addition of calcium-rich cheese can actually inhibit the body's absorption of non-heme iron. The overall nutritional profile also changes due to increased calories and fat.

What are some good ways to increase iron absorption from a macaroni dish?

To increase iron absorption, serve your macaroni with a vitamin C-rich sauce, such as one made with tomatoes or bell peppers. This can help maximize your body's uptake of the non-heme iron.

Does cooking pasta reduce its iron content?

No, iron is a mineral that is stable under heat. While some water-soluble vitamins may leach out, the iron content is well-retained during the cooking process.

Are there any types of pasta that are particularly high in iron?

Yes, legume-based pastas, made from lentils or beans, are often naturally high in both protein and iron. Some brands may also be specifically fortified for an extra iron boost.

Should I worry about getting enough iron from macaroni alone?

Macaroni can be a source of iron, but it should not be relied upon as the sole source, especially for individuals with low iron levels. It is best consumed as part of a balanced diet that includes other iron-rich foods.

Do all fortified pastas contain the same amount of iron?

No, the level of fortification can vary by brand and product type. Always check the nutrition facts label on the packaging to determine the specific iron content per serving.
